Which kernel version are you using for the kernel cephfs clients?
I've seen this problem with "older" kernels (where old is as recent as 4.9)

> we're running a ceph 12.2.7 Luminous cluster, two weeks ago we enabled
> multi mds and after few hours
>
> these errors started showing up
>
> 2018-09-28 09:41:20.577350 mds.1 [WRN] slow request 64.421475 seconds
> old, received at 2018-09-28 09:40:16.155841:
> client_request(client.31059144:8544450 getattr Xs #0$
> 100002e1e73 2018-09-28 09:40:16.147368 caller_uid=0, caller_gid=124{})
> currently failed to authpin local pins
>
> 2018-09-28 10:56:51.051100 mon.1 [WRN] Health check failed: 5 clients
> failing to respond to cache pressure (MDS_CLIENT_RECALL)
> 2018-09-28 10:57:08.000361 mds.1 [WRN] 3 slow requests, 1 included
> below; oldest blocked for > 4614.580689 secs
> 2018-09-28 10:57:08.000365 mds.1 [WRN] slow request 244.796854 seconds
> old, received at 2018-09-28 10:53:03.203476:
> client_request(client.31059144:9080057 lookup #0x100
> 000b7564/58 2018-09-28 10:53:03.197922 caller_uid=0, caller_gid=0{})
> currently initiated
> 2018-09-28 11:00:00.000105 mon.1 [WRN] overall HEALTH_WARN 1 clients
> failing to respond to capability release; 5 clients failing to respond
> to cache pressure; 1 MDSs report slow requests,
>
> Due to this, we decide to go back to single mds(as it worked before),
> however, the clients pointing to mds.1 started hanging, however, the
> ones pointing to mds.0 worked fine.
>
> Then, we tried to enable multi mds again and the clients pointing mds.1
> went back online, however the ones pointing to mds.0 stopped work.
>
> Today, we tried to go back to single mds, however this error was
> preventing ceph to disable second active mds(mds.1)
>
> 2018-10-01 14:33:48.358443 mds.1 [WRN] evicting unresponsive client
> XXXXX: (30108925), after 68213.084174 seconds
>
> After wait for 3 hours, we restarted mds.1 daemon (as it was stuck in
> stopping state forever due to the above error), we waited for it to
> become active again,
>
> unmount the problematic clients, wait for the cluster to be healthy and
> try to go back to single mds again.
>
> Apparently this worked with some of the clients, we tried to enable
> multi mds again to bring faulty clients back again, however no luck this
> time
>
> and some of them are hanging and can't access to ceph fs.
>
> This is what we have in kern.log
>
> Oct  1 15:29:32 05 kernel: [2342847.017426] ceph: mds1 reconnect start
> Oct  1 15:29:32 05 kernel: [2342847.018677] ceph: mds1 reconnect success
> Oct  1 15:29:49 05 kernel: [2342864.651398] ceph: mds1 recovery completed
>
> Not sure what else can we try to bring hanging clients back without
> rebooting as they're in production and rebooting is not an option.
>
> Does anyone know how can we deal with this, please?
